Understanding Bodybuilding Nutrition Basics

Understanding Bodybuilding Nutrition Basics

Bodybuilding nutrition revolves around three essential macronutrients: 

  • Protein is the building block of muscle tissue. Adequate protein intake in bodybuilding ensures that your body has the amino acids necessary for muscle repair and growth.
  • Carbohydrates provide energy during training sessions and aid in recovery by replenishing glycogen stores.
  • Fats support hormone production, including testosterone and growth hormones, which are vital for muscle gain.

For beginners, a good starting macronutrient ratio could be:

  • 40% carbohydrates
  • 30% protein
  • 30% fats

Adjusting these ratios based on your training intensity, goals, and metabolism will help you find your ideal beginner diet for muscle growth.

Building a Muscle Gain Meal Plan

Building a Muscle Gain Meal Plan

A muscle gain meal plan should focus on clean, nutrient-dense foods that support performance and recovery. Here’s a simple example:

Breakfast:

  • 4 egg whites + 2 whole eggs
  • 1 cup oatmeal with banana slices
  • 1 tablespoon natural peanut butter

Lunch:

  • Grilled chicken breast
  • 1 cup brown rice or sweet potato
  • Steamed broccoli

Snack:

  • Protein shake with low-fat milk or water
  • A handful of almonds

Dinner:

  • Salmon or lean beef
  • Quinoa or whole-grain pasta
  • Mixed vegetables

Before Bed:

  • Low-fat cottage cheese or casein protein

This balanced approach ensures sustained energy throughout the day, supporting muscle recovery while preventing fat gain.

Common Diet Mistakes in Bodybuilding

Even with the best supplements, many beginners struggle due to poor nutrition habits. Here are common pitfalls to avoid:

  • Skipping meals: Starving the body reduces muscle growth and slows metabolism.
  • Overeating “bulking” foods: Quality over quantity avoid excessive junk calories.
  • Neglecting recovery nutrition: Post-workout meals with protein and carbs are vital for muscle repair.
  • Ignoring hydration: Dehydration reduces strength and delays recovery.
